Merge series "Add documentation and machine driver for SC7180 sound card" from Cheng-Yi Chiang <cychiang@chromium.org>:

Note:
- The machine driver patch is made by the collaboration of
  Cheng-Yi Chiang <cychiang@chromium.org>
  Rohit kumar <rohitkr@codeaurora.org>
  Ajit Pandey <ajitp@codeaurora.org>
  But Ajit has left codeaurora.

Changes from v1 to v2:
- Ducumentation: Addressed all suggestions from Doug.
- Machine driver:
  - Fix comment style for license.
  - Sort includes.
  - Remove sc7180_snd_hw_params.
  - Remove sc7180_dai_init and use aux device instead for headset jack registration.
  - Statically define format for Primary MI2S.
  - Atomic is not a concern because there is mutex in card to make sure
    startup and shutdown happen sequentially.
  - Fix missing return -EINVAL in startup.
  - Use static sound card.
  - Use devm_kzalloc to avoid kfree.

Changes from v2 to v3:
- Ducumentation: Addressed suggestions from Srini.
- Machine driver:
  - Reuse qcom_snd_parse_of to parse properties.
  - Remove playback-only and capture-only.
  - Misc fixes to address comments.

Changes from v3 to v4:
- Ducumentation: Addressed suggestions from Rob.
 - Remove definition of dai.
 - Use 'sound-dai: true' for sound-dai schema.
 - Add reg property to pass 'make dt_binding_check' check although reg is not used in the driver.
- Machine driver:
 - Add Reviewed-by: Tzung-Bi Shih <tzungbi@google.com>

Changes from v4 to v5:
- Documentation: Addressed suggestions from Rob.
 - Add definition for "#address-cells" and "#size-cells".
 - Add additionalProperties: false
 - Add required properties.

Changes from v5 to v6:
- Documentation: Addressed suggestions from Rob.
 - Drop contains in compatible strings.
 - Only allow dai-link@[0-9]
 - Remove reg ref since it has a type definition already.

Changes from v6 to v7
- Documentation:
  - Add headset-jack and hdmi-jack to specify the codec
    responsible for jack detection.
- HDMI codec driver:
  - Use component set_jack ops instead of exporting hdmi_codec_set_jack_detect.
- Machine driver:
  - Removed aux device following Stephan's suggestion.
  - Use headset-jack and hdmi-jack to specify the codec
    responsible for jack detection.
  - Add support for HDMI(actually DP) playback.

Changes from v7 to v8
- Documentation:
  - Remove headset-jack and hdmi-jack.
- Machine driver:
  - Let machine driver decide whether there is a jack on the DAI.

Changes from v8 to v9
- hdmi-codec driver:
  - Fixed the naming.
- Machine driver:
  - Fixed unused fields.
  - Moved snd_soc_card_set_drvdata
  - Keep the naming of HDMI as dai name until v5 of lpass-hdmi patches.

Changes from v9 to v10
- Documentation:
  - Let compatible string be more specific for board configuration to allow
    for future changes.
- Machine driver:
  - Fixed unused include and macro.
  - Add temporary macro SC7180_LPASS_DP for future change in sc7180-lpass.h.
  - Let sound card be dynamically allocated.
  - Change compatible string accordingly.

Changes from v10 to v11
- Machine driver:
  - Use temporary macro LPASS_DP_RX for future change in sc7180-lpass.h.

Changes from v11 to v12
- Documentation:
 - Change the file and title name for new compatible string google,sc7180-trogdor.
 - Change the example of model name.
- Machine driver:
 - Use the definitaion of index LPASS_DP_RX in sc7180-lpass.h.
 - Fix for compatible string.
 - Replace a comma with semicolon.

# SPDX-License-Identifier: (GPL-2.0-only OR BSD-2-Clause)
%YAML 1.2
---
$id: http://devicetree.org/schemas/sound/google,sc7180-trogdor.yaml#
$schema: http://devicetree.org/meta-schemas/core.yaml#
title: Google SC7180-Trogdor ASoC sound card driver
maintainers:
- Rohit kumar <rohitkr@codeaurora.org>
- Cheng-Yi Chiang <cychiang@chromium.org>
description:
This binding describes the SC7180 sound card which uses LPASS for audio.
properties:
compatible:
const: google,sc7180-trogdor
audio-routing:
$ref: /schemas/types.yaml#/definitions/non-unique-string-array
description:
A list of the connections between audio components. Each entry is a
pair of strings, the first being the connection's sink, the second
being the connection's source.
model:
$ref: /schemas/types.yaml#/definitions/string
description: User specified audio sound card name
"#address-cells":
const: 1
"#size-cells":
const: 0
patternProperties:
"^dai-link(@[0-9])?$":
description:
Each subnode represents a dai link. Subnodes of each dai links would be
cpu/codec dais.
type: object
properties:
link-name:
description: Indicates dai-link name and PCM stream name.
$ref: /schemas/types.yaml#/definitions/string
maxItems: 1
reg:
description: dai link address.
cpu:
description: Holds subnode which indicates cpu dai.
type: object
properties:
sound-dai: true
codec:
description: Holds subnode which indicates codec dai.
type: object
properties:
sound-dai: true
required:
- link-name
- cpu
- codec
additionalProperties: false
required:
- compatible
- model
- "#address-cells"
- "#size-cells"
additionalProperties: false
examples:
- |
sound {
compatible = "google,sc7180-trogdor";
model = "sc7180-rt5682-max98357a-1mic";
audio-routing =
"Headphone Jack", "HPOL",
"Headphone Jack", "HPOR";
#address-cells = <1>;
#size-cells = <0>;
dai-link@0 {
link-name = "MultiMedia0";
reg = <0>;
cpu {
sound-dai = <&lpass_cpu 0>;
};
codec {
sound-dai = <&alc5682 0>;
};
};
dai-link@1 {
link-name = "MultiMedia1";
reg = <1>;
cpu {
sound-dai = <&lpass_cpu 1>;
};
codec {
sound-dai = <&max98357a>;
};
};
dai-link@2 {
link-name = "MultiMedia2";
reg = <2>;
cpu {
sound-dai = <&lpass_hdmi 0>;
};
codec {
sound-dai = <&msm_dp>;
};
};
};

// SPDX-License-Identifier: GPL-2.0-only
//
// Copyright (c) 2020, The Linux Foundation. All rights reserved.
//
// sc7180.c -- ALSA SoC Machine driver for SC7180
#include <dt-bindings/sound/sc7180-lpass.h>
#include <linux/module.h>
#include <linux/of_device.h>
#include <linux/platform_device.h>
#include <sound/core.h>
#include <sound/jack.h>
#include <sound/pcm.h>
#include <sound/soc.h>
#include <uapi/linux/input-event-codes.h>
#include "../codecs/rt5682.h"
#include "common.h"
#include "lpass.h"
#define DEFAULT_MCLK_RATE 19200000
#define RT5682_PLL1_FREQ (48000 * 512)
#define DRIVER_NAME "SC7180"
struct sc7180_snd_data {
struct snd_soc_card card;
u32 pri_mi2s_clk_count;
struct snd_soc_jack hs_jack;
struct snd_soc_jack hdmi_jack;
};
static void sc7180_jack_free(struct snd_jack *jack)
{
struct snd_soc_component *component = jack->private_data;
snd_soc_component_set_jack(component, NULL, NULL);
}
static int sc7180_headset_init(struct snd_soc_pcm_runtime *rtd)
{
struct snd_soc_card *card = rtd->card;
struct sc7180_snd_data *pdata = snd_soc_card_get_drvdata(card);
struct snd_soc_dai *codec_dai = asoc_rtd_to_codec(rtd, 0);
struct snd_soc_component *component = codec_dai->component;
struct snd_jack *jack;
int rval;
rval = snd_soc_card_jack_new(
card, "Headset Jack",
SND_JACK_HEADSET |
SND_JACK_HEADPHONE |
SND_JACK_BTN_0 | SND_JACK_BTN_1 |
SND_JACK_BTN_2 | SND_JACK_BTN_3,
&pdata->hs_jack, NULL, 0);
if (rval < 0) {
dev_err(card->dev, "Unable to add Headset Jack\n");
return rval;
}
jack = pdata->hs_jack.jack;
snd_jack_set_key(jack, SND_JACK_BTN_0, KEY_PLAYPAUSE);
snd_jack_set_key(jack, SND_JACK_BTN_1, KEY_VOICECOMMAND);
snd_jack_set_key(jack, SND_JACK_BTN_2, KEY_VOLUMEUP);
snd_jack_set_key(jack, SND_JACK_BTN_3, KEY_VOLUMEDOWN);
jack->private_data = component;
jack->private_free = sc7180_jack_free;
return snd_soc_component_set_jack(component, &pdata->hs_jack, NULL);
}
static int sc7180_hdmi_init(struct snd_soc_pcm_runtime *rtd)
{
struct snd_soc_card *card = rtd->card;
struct sc7180_snd_data *pdata = snd_soc_card_get_drvdata(card);
struct snd_soc_dai *codec_dai = asoc_rtd_to_codec(rtd, 0);
struct snd_soc_component *component = codec_dai->component;
struct snd_jack *jack;
int rval;
rval = snd_soc_card_jack_new(
card, "HDMI Jack",
SND_JACK_LINEOUT,
&pdata->hdmi_jack, NULL, 0);
if (rval < 0) {
dev_err(card->dev, "Unable to add HDMI Jack\n");
return rval;
}
jack = pdata->hdmi_jack.jack;
jack->private_data = component;
jack->private_free = sc7180_jack_free;
return snd_soc_component_set_jack(component, &pdata->hdmi_jack, NULL);
}
static int sc7180_init(struct snd_soc_pcm_runtime *rtd)
{
struct snd_soc_dai *cpu_dai = asoc_rtd_to_cpu(rtd, 0);
switch (cpu_dai->id) {
case MI2S_PRIMARY:
return sc7180_headset_init(rtd);
case MI2S_SECONDARY:
return 0;
case LPASS_DP_RX:
return sc7180_hdmi_init(rtd);
default:
dev_err(rtd->dev, "%s: invalid dai id 0x%x\n", __func__,
cpu_dai->id);
return -EINVAL;
}
return 0;
}
static int sc7180_snd_startup(struct snd_pcm_substream *substream)
{
struct snd_soc_pcm_runtime *rtd = substream->private_data;
struct snd_soc_card *card = rtd->card;
struct sc7180_snd_data *data = snd_soc_card_get_drvdata(card);
struct snd_soc_dai *cpu_dai = asoc_rtd_to_cpu(rtd, 0);
struct snd_soc_dai *codec_dai = asoc_rtd_to_codec(rtd, 0);
int ret;
switch (cpu_dai->id) {
case MI2S_PRIMARY:
if (++data->pri_mi2s_clk_count == 1) {
snd_soc_dai_set_sysclk(cpu_dai,
LPASS_MCLK0,
DEFAULT_MCLK_RATE,
SNDRV_PCM_STREAM_PLAYBACK);
}
snd_soc_dai_set_fmt(codec_dai,
SND_SOC_DAIFMT_CBS_CFS |
SND_SOC_DAIFMT_NB_NF |
SND_SOC_DAIFMT_I2S);
/* Configure PLL1 for codec */
ret = snd_soc_dai_set_pll(codec_dai, 0, RT5682_PLL1_S_MCLK,
DEFAULT_MCLK_RATE, RT5682_PLL1_FREQ);
if (ret) {
dev_err(rtd->dev, "can't set codec pll: %d\n", ret);
return ret;
}
/* Configure sysclk for codec */
ret = snd_soc_dai_set_sysclk(codec_dai, RT5682_SCLK_S_PLL1,
RT5682_PLL1_FREQ,
SND_SOC_CLOCK_IN);
if (ret)
dev_err(rtd->dev, "snd_soc_dai_set_sysclk err = %d\n",
ret);
break;
case MI2S_SECONDARY:
break;
case LPASS_DP_RX:
break;
default:
dev_err(rtd->dev, "%s: invalid dai id 0x%x\n", __func__,
cpu_dai->id);
return -EINVAL;
}
return 0;
}
static void sc7180_snd_shutdown(struct snd_pcm_substream *substream)
{
struct snd_soc_pcm_runtime *rtd = substream->private_data;
struct snd_soc_card *card = rtd->card;
struct sc7180_snd_data *data = snd_soc_card_get_drvdata(card);
struct snd_soc_dai *cpu_dai = asoc_rtd_to_cpu(rtd, 0);
switch (cpu_dai->id) {
case MI2S_PRIMARY:
if (--data->pri_mi2s_clk_count == 0) {
snd_soc_dai_set_sysclk(cpu_dai,
LPASS_MCLK0,
0,
SNDRV_PCM_STREAM_PLAYBACK);
}
break;
case MI2S_SECONDARY:
break;
case LPASS_DP_RX:
break;
default:
dev_err(rtd->dev, "%s: invalid dai id 0x%x\n", __func__,
cpu_dai->id);
break;
}
}
static const struct snd_soc_ops sc7180_ops = {
.startup = sc7180_snd_startup,
.shutdown = sc7180_snd_shutdown,
};
static const struct snd_soc_dapm_widget sc7180_snd_widgets[] = {
SND_SOC_DAPM_HP("Headphone Jack", NULL),
SND_SOC_DAPM_MIC("Headset Mic", NULL),
};
static void sc7180_add_ops(struct snd_soc_card *card)
{
struct snd_soc_dai_link *link;
int i;
for_each_card_prelinks(card, i, link) {
link->ops = &sc7180_ops;
link->init = sc7180_init;
}
}
static int sc7180_snd_platform_probe(struct platform_device *pdev)
{
struct snd_soc_card *card;
struct sc7180_snd_data *data;
struct device *dev = &pdev->dev;
int ret;
/* Allocate the private data */
data = devm_kzalloc(dev, sizeof(*data), GFP_KERNEL);
if (!data)
return -ENOMEM;
card = &data->card;
snd_soc_card_set_drvdata(card, data);
card->owner = THIS_MODULE;
card->driver_name = DRIVER_NAME;
card->dev = dev;
card->dapm_widgets = sc7180_snd_widgets;
card->num_dapm_widgets = ARRAY_SIZE(sc7180_snd_widgets);
ret = qcom_snd_parse_of(card);
if (ret)
return ret;
sc7180_add_ops(card);
return devm_snd_soc_register_card(dev, card);
}
static const struct of_device_id sc7180_snd_device_id[] = {
{ .compatible = "google,sc7180-trogdor"},
{},
};
MODULE_DEVICE_TABLE(of, sc7180_snd_device_id);
static struct platform_driver sc7180_snd_driver = {
.probe = sc7180_snd_platform_probe,
.driver = {
.name = "msm-snd-sc7180",
.of_match_table = sc7180_snd_device_id,
},
};
module_platform_driver(sc7180_snd_driver);
MODULE_DESCRIPTION("sc7180 ASoC Machine Driver");
MODULE_LICENSE("GPL v2");
